Wong rose to prominence in the early 1920s, during a time when white actors were often cast in “yellowface” to play Asian characters. Anti-miscegenation laws and the Chinese Exclusion Act were still in full effect, forcing Wong to navigate xenophobia and racism in the film industry.Wong rallied against the limited, stereotypical roles she was offered. She was often underpaid and cast in villainous roles, or that of a slave or maid.
